Ferguson back at Man United after scare
DPA
Former Manchester United manager Alex Ferguson returns to Old Trafford on Sunday (AEST) for the first time since undergoing emergency brain surgery in May.
The 76-year-old will attend United's Premier League match against Wolverhampton Wanderers and the club said it plans to "honour Sir Alex's return" before kick-off.
"It's obviously been a long journey but I'm making steps forward, doing what my son tells me and what the doctors tell me," Ferguson told MUTV.

"It was a long time but it's great to be back and I just hope we get a win."
Ferguson spent several days in intensive care after surgery for a brain haemorrhage on May 5 and has been recovering at home since his release from hospital.
